Sunrise police investigated after a man stabbed his 12-year-old cousin with a knife in Sunrise, a violent family case in Broward County that put a child at the center of a criminal probe. The details released with the story did not identify the suspect or describe the child’s condition, and no motive was given.

Because the alleged victim is 12 and the accused is a cousin, the case carries immediate child-safety implications beyond the assault itself. The core facts now known are narrow but serious: police in Sunrise are handling a stabbing involving a minor, and the person accused is a relative.

No additional information about an arrest, court filing or protective order was included in the available details. That leaves investigators with the basic question of how a knife attack involving a child and a family member unfolded in Sunrise and whether any warning signs existed beforehand.

The case also fits into a run of recent stabbing-related headlines across Broward County. Sunrise police released body-camera footage in July 2025 showing the arrest of a fatal stabbing suspect. Fort Lauderdale police investigated a stabbing at a bus stop in March 2026, and Lauderhill police announced in July 2026 that a man arrested in connection with two stabbings there was charged in a third killing.
